Description : How could you check a 1/500-ampere fuse with an ohmmeter?

Last Answer : Use a resistor in series with the fuse when you check it with the ohmmeter.

Description : You have just checked a 1/500-ampere fuse with an ohmmeter and find it is open. Checking the replacement fuse shows the replacement fuse is open also. Why would the replacement fuse indicate open?

Last Answer : The ohmmeter causes more than 1/500 ampere through the fuse when you check the fuse, thus it opens the fuse.
